Hi team,

Before I hand off the 3.2 release, please note the humidity sensor drift reported on Verdana controllers in the Elmbrook trial site. Drift exceeds 4% after roughly ten days of continuous operation; firmware 3.2.1 adds an automatic recalibration cycle every 72 hours. Support should advise growers to install 3.2.1 and trigger a manual recalibration once. The hotfix bundle must be verified before distribution, so I'm including the signing key used for the 3.2.1 packages below.

release key, fahof-yagap: bky3_m5d

## Build Provenance: Currency Rounding in Moxfield Plugins

External authors: rounding behavior in the Moxfield conversion layer changed between major lines. Older builds used banker's rounding; newer ones truncate at the minor-unit boundary, so reconciliation totals can drift by a sub-cent per transaction. Never assume the rounding mode — query it at runtime instead of hardcoding. To determine exactly which conversion library your host build shipped with, check the provenance record; the identifying token appears below.

trace token, bafog-kagap: htk21_9518085d52581cf852721

## Capacity Planning: GridSmith Generator

Plugin authors should assume each fill attempt in GridSmith allocates one candidate pool per open slot, and pools are not shared across concurrent puzzles. At peak, a 21x21 themeless grid can hold roughly 1,800 pools in memory. Budget your dictionary callbacks accordingly, since they run inside the pool loop. The table below lists the generator limits your plugin must respect.

constants for yaduf-fahag:
BUDGETS = {
    "kelix": 528,
    "briwyn": 734,
}